Most of the game stopping bugs were cleared up with patches, but the problem of Bad AI,uninspired level design, a bad choice for setting (going futuristic was a bad mistake,they should have stuck with the retro fell that Blood had), the enemies are not nearly as interesting,.make the game still a huge dissapointment.
Given that, I just bought it to give it another whirl. Yes, it is vastly inferior to Blood and was not worth the 40 bucks it cost when it came out, and is certainly not worth the Horrid prices it brings on the used game market, but it worth Six Bucks.
That is one of the nice things about GOG; you can try a game that is borderline and if you don't like it your are only out six bucks..about half of what a movie ticket costs in a major city nowdays........
A lot of the problems was that it was one of the first games designed with the first version of the Lithtech engine. and it shows.
Luckily, when No One Lives Forever came out, a lot of work had been done on the Lithtech engine, and it was very stable. .I run the original CD version on my modern computer with no problems whatsoever.
